Payment Timelines for Membership-Based Casinos
One of the most distinct aspects of a subscription-based online casino is the shift in how financial transactions are handled. Instead of manual deposits for every session, these platforms often utilize recurring billing. Based on our review, this changes the user experience regarding both deposit and withdrawal timing.
Recurring Deposits: How They Work
Most membership sites utilize a "subscription-first" model where a set fee is deducted on a specific date each month. This is typically handled via e-wallets or credit cards using a recurring payment token.
Typical Deposit Timeline:
Subscription Fee: Instant (at the start of the billing cycle).
Additional Deposits: Instant to 24 hours depending on the method.
According to our methodology, the primary advantage here is the removal of friction. You do not have to navigate to the cashier every time you wish to access your monthly perks. However, we recommend setting up automatic alerts on your bank account to monitor these recurring charges, ensuring you stay within your budget.
Withdrawal Speed and Membership Status
A common claim in the industry is that membership-tier players may receive faster payouts. While we cannot verify this for every single operator, some platforms may prioritize "Gold" or "Platinum" members in their payment queue.
Based on our review, here are the estimated withdrawal windows we have observed:
- E-Wallets (PayPal, Neteller, Skrill): 0 to 24 hours.
- Credit/Debit Cards: 2 to 5 business days.
- Bank Transfers: 3 to 7 business days.
- Cryptocurrencies: Minutes to a few hours.
It is important to note that regardless of membership status, all withdrawals are subject to security checks. If you have not completed your KYC (Know Your Customer) verification, your funds may be held regardless of how much you pay for a monthly subscription.
Managing Your Funds Responsibly
The automation of subscription payments can sometimes lead to a loss of track regarding total expenditure. Because the payment happens in the background, it may feel less like "spending" than a manual deposit does. We urge all our readers to practice responsible gambling by setting strict monthly limits on their membership accounts.
Most reputable operators allow you to set deposit limits or a "hard cap" on monthly spending. In our opinion, using these tools is the most effective way to ensure that a subscription model remains a form of entertainment rather than a financial burden.
